-
检查AKS中mongodb服务是否运行正常。
-
检查配置文件是否正确地设置了主机和端口。
-
确保网络配置与Kubernetes集群的网络配置一致。
-
如果是连接Kubernetes集群外的MongoDB,确认外部MongoDB可以通过网络连通,并且配置MongoDB主机和端口正确。
以下是一个示例的JavaScript代码,可用于连接MongoDB:
const MongoClient = require('mongodb').MongoClient;
const uri = "mongodb+srv://:@.mongodb.net/test?retryWrites=true&w=majority";
const client = new MongoClient(uri, { useNewUrlParser: true, useUnifiedTopology: true });
client.connect(err => {
const collection = client.db("test").collection("devices");
// perform actions on the collection object
client.close();
});
其中,和应该替换为MongoDB的凭据,替换为MongoDB集群名称。